This morning Mr. Aries led a presentation to all 5th graders about digital citizenship. We educated our students about the risks of sharing personal information online as well as
the risks of cyber-bullying. Please talk to your child about being safe with social media.
We used the term "digital footprint" - how are you viewed online?
What traces do you leave and what does that say about who you are?

We are pleased to announce our Grade 4 Ability Awareness Days on Tuesday, January 21st and Thursday, January 23rd!
Ability Awareness Days will teach awareness, empathy, acceptance and inclusion for all students. We will feature activities on the following: Vision Impairment, Hearing Impairment, Learning Disorders, Physical Disabilities and Social and Emotional Disorders. All activities are timed and students will rotate throughout the room from one activity to the next. Please take a look at the pictures below for some examples of what students will see.
